The most straightforward way cybercriminals deceive users is by slipping in something extra.
When users kick off the executable, it starts the installer that looks like an ordinary Windows installation wizard.
However, its main purpose is to download and run another, more interesting executable.
Once users accept the agreement, a variety of malicious programs will be installed on their machines.
Kaspersky claims that their products have already defeated several hundred infection attempts that used similar Windows 11 related schemes.
It also recommends users to download Windows 11 from official sources only, as advised by Microsoft.
